Our third and final new single ‘Arms Of Love’ recorded live @dreamingtheimpossible this summer is out now!
‘Arms Of Love’ written by Craig Musseau was first published by Vineyard Worship in 1991 and has been rearranged and reimagined for a new generation by the Dreaming The Impossible band.
Vineyard worship leaders Jon Solway and Beth McNeil explain why ‘Arms Of Love’ is a perfect fit for young people in 2023; “This song, while it may be a blast from the past, has a unique way of drawing us into deep intimacy with Jesus, reminding us that God extends loving arms towards us, where we can rest secure in the love of Jesus and trust that He is in control.
We hope that, in recording this song, many of the Dreaming The Impossible generation will be able to grasp the Father’s love for them, the peace that He gives, and the intimacy that is available to us, through Jesus.”

Come Now Is The Time - 25th Anniversary Deluxe Edition - out now!
When Vineyard Worship UK & Ireland embarked on their first ever worship recording in 1998, little did they know that the title track, “Come Now Is The Time To Worship,” would become one of the best known worship songs in today’s modern church.
25 years later, Vineyard Worship celebrates this very special album with a deluxe release featuring live-in-the-studio acoustic videos of four key songs recorded by Brian Doerksen, Wendy O’Connell, Marc James, Marika Siewart, Nigel Hemming and Matt Weeks.
